Nursing is a core profession in the healthcare system, focusing on caring for, protecting, and improving human health, while also collaborating with doctors in diagnosis and treatment. Students are trained in practical skills, injections, infusions, patient monitoring, and healthcare psychology. This is a field with high demand for personnel and wide-ranging job opportunities in hospitals, clinics, nursing homes, or overseas (Japan, Germany).
Detailed information on the Nursing program:
Training duration: 3.5 – 4 years (University), 3 years (College).
Job positions:
Clinical Nurse: Working in hospitals, providing direct patient care.
Community Nurse: Working at health centers and preventive health centers.
Home Care Nurse: Assisting the elderly and chronically ill patients.
Teaching and Management: Teaching at medical schools, working as a head nurse.
Suitable qualities: Dedicated, responsible, able to withstand high pressure, good communication skills, passionate about caring for people’s health.
Reputable training institutions (Southern region): Ho Chi Minh City University of Medicine and Pharmacy, Pham Ngoc Thach University of Medicine, Ho Chi Minh City University of Technology (HUTECH), Van Lang University (VLU),…
Opportunities and potential:
Due to the trend of an aging population and the increasing demand for healthcare, nursing is considered one of the professions with the greatest potential today.
